Actually, girls have been gaming long before recently. I can't speak for the rest of the girls out there, but I do play lots of 'male' games like Duke and Battlefield 2. It's a common misconception that girls only like 'cute' games like Nintendogs. Girls usually aren't very open about their game playing than guys, so people usually think girls don't play games at all. I've been gaming long before the NES came out.

Unfortunately, game companies still think that girls only like Barbie type games or games where you dress up and things, and they're still making that crap. how demeaning!!!

that's my .2 cents.

P.S. I don't feel like I'm in a minority. There's lots of girl gamers out there.
